Abstract:
OBJECTIVE:To optimize the preparation technology of Baicalein sustained release microspheres.METHODS:The microspheres containing baicalein were prepared using solvent evaporation technique.Multiple linear regression equation and quadratic polynomial equation were fitted respectively with the mass ratio of the matrix materials,sodium dodecyl sulfate(SDS)concentration in water phase and drug content as independent variables,and with the accumulative drug release percentage at 2,12 and 24 h(Y1,Y2,Y3)as dependent variables.RESULTS:The baicalein sustained release microspheres prepared in accordance with the above technology were spherical and even.The optimized technical conditions were as follows:the drug content was 25%;the ratio of the matrix materials was 3.5;SDS concentration was 0.08%;Y1,Y2 and Y3 were 21.05%,55.70% and 87.75%,respectively.All the three equations fitted using quadratic polynomial equations achieved good fitting results.CONCLUSION:Central composite design is convenient to use and it has satisfactory predictability thus deserving popularization.
